robinhood-mcp
A read-only MCP server for Robinhood portfolio research. Wraps robin_stocks to give AI assistants access to your portfolio data for analysis.
⚠️ Research Tool Only - This server provides read-only access. No trading functionality is exposed.
⚠️ Unofficial API - Uses robin_stocks unofficial API. May break without notice. Use at your own risk.

Installation
pip install robinhood-mcpOr run directly with uvx:
uvx robinhood-mcpConfiguration
Environment Variables
export ROBINHOOD_USERNAME="your_email"
export ROBINHOOD_PASSWORD="your_password"
export ROBINHOOD_TOTP_SECRET="your_2fa_secret" # Only if you use authenticator appNote: If you use Face ID, Touch ID, or passcode login on Robinhood (no authenticator app), you don't need ROBINHOOD_TOTP_SECRET.
Claude Desktop
Add to 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json:
{
"mcpServers": {
"robinhood": {
"command": "uvx",
"args": ["robinhood-mcp"],
"env": {
"ROBINHOOD_USERNAME": "your_email",
"ROBINHOOD_PASSWORD": "your_password"
}
}
}
}Claude Code
claude mcp add robinhood -- uvx robinhood-mcpAvailable Tools

For single-symbol portfolio questions, prefer robinhood_get_position over
robinhood_get_positions. The single-symbol tool avoids rebuilding every
holding and is much faster for questions like "Should I add more HIMS?"

Limitations
Read-only: Cannot place trades, modify watchlists, or change account settings
Unofficial API: Robinhood may change their API at any time, breaking functionality
No real-time streaming: Quotes are point-in-time, not live feeds
Session expiry: You may need to re-authenticate periodically
Rate limits: Heavy usage may trigger Robinhood's rate limiting
Security Notes
Credentials are only used locally to authenticate with Robinhood
Session tokens are cached in
~/.tokens/robinhood.pickleby robin_stocksNever commit your
.envfile or expose credentialsThis tool cannot execute trades - it's read-only by design

robinhood-mcpTroubleshooting
"Not logged in" errors:
Verify your username and password are correct
If you have 2FA with an authenticator app, you need
ROBINHOOD_TOTP_SECRETTry logging in through the Robinhood app to ensure your account isn't locked
"Non-base32 digit found" error:
Your TOTP secret contains invalid characters
The secret should only contain letters A-Z and digits 2-7
If you don't use an authenticator app, remove
ROBINHOOD_TOTP_SECRETentirely
Rate limiting:
robin_stocks doesn't have built-in rate limiting
If you hit rate limits, wait a few minutes before retrying

Automation Examples
Daily Portfolio Review with Claude Code
Set up a cron job to get a daily portfolio briefing:
# ~/.claude/commands/portfolio-review.md
---
description: "Daily portfolio health check"
---
Using the robinhood MCP tools:
1. Get my current portfolio value and day change
2. Identify my top 3 gainers and top 3 losers today
3. Flag any positions that are down more than 20% from cost basis
4. Check if any holdings have earnings in the next 7 days
5. Give me a 2-3 sentence summary I can read with my morning coffeeRun it daily:
# Add to crontab -e
0 7 * * 1-5 cd ~/Projects && claude -p "/portfolio-review" --dangerously-skip-permissions >> ~/portfolio-reports/$(date +\%Y-\%m-\%d).mdWeekly Research Digest
# ~/.claude/commands/weekly-research.md
---
description: "Weekly deep dive on portfolio"
---
For each of my top 10 holdings by value:
1. Pull current fundamentals and compare to sector averages
2. Get recent news and analyst rating changes
3. Flag any significant changes from last week
4. Identify 2-3 stocks from my watchlist that might be worth adding
Format as a markdown report I can review on the weekend.Credits
